Transaction 6f6e66d66f8020cc9526483c39cf01d300dda0e40274c67f421a3f8d4f3bac27
1 Input
1 Outputs
- 6f6e66d66f8020cc9526483c39cf01d300dda0e40274c67f421a3f8d4f3bac27:0
value 581263
address 3CKmmdUT8swQyubHzzLFQdjQsFXCjWFfhN